WebWith an FHA loan, however, the MIP can last for the entire life of the loan, depending on the term-length of the loan and the loan-to-value ratio. With an FHA loan, there is also an up-front mortgage insurance fee, known as the Up-Front Mortgage Insurance Premium (UFMIP). The current UFMIP is 1.75% of the home’s base loan amount. WebChanges to Mortgage Insurance Premiums after April 1st 2013. FHA will increase its annual mortgage insurance premium (MIP) for most new mortgages by 10 basis. points or by 0.10 percent. FHA will increase premiums on jumbo mortgages ($625,500 or larger) by 5 basis points or 0.05 percent, to the maximum authorized annual mortgage insurance premium.
